From: Tobias Burnus Date: Wed, 12 Sep 2012 10:05:19 +0000 (+0200) Subject: re PR fortran/54225 (fortran compiler segfault processing ' print *, A(1,*) ') X-Git-Tag: misc/gccgo-go1_1_2~923 X-Git-Url: http://git.ipfire.org/?a=commitdiff_plain;h=6273c3c2af3a9acdeeea3583bc317046bda55cf7;p=thirdparty%2Fgcc.git re PR fortran/54225 (fortran compiler segfault processing ' print *, A(1,*) ') 2012-09-12 Tobias Burnus PR fortran/54225 PR fortran/53306 * array.c (match_subscript, gfc_match_array_ref): Fix diagnostic of coarray's '*'. 2012-09-12 Tobias Burnus PR fortran/54225 PR fortran/53306 * gfortran.dg/coarray_10.f90: Update dg-error. * gfortran.dg/coarray_28.f90: New. * gfortran.dg/array_section_3.f90: New.
